What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as an AI human computer interaction specialist, and why are they important?

To thrive as an AI Human-Computer Interaction Specialist, you need expertise in user experience (UX) design, human-centered computing, programming, and a solid understanding of AI principles, often supported by a degree in computer science, HCI, or a related field. Familiarity with prototyping tools (like Figma or Sketch), usability testing platforms, programming languages (such as Python or JavaScript), and knowledge of AI frameworks (like TensorFlow or PyTorch) is typically required. Strong communication, empathy, and problem-solving skills help you effectively translate complex technical requirements into intuitive user experiences. These competencies are essential for designing AI systems that are both technically robust and user-friendly, ensuring successful adoption and satisfaction.

What is AI human computer interaction?

AI Human-Computer Interaction (AI HCI) is a multidisciplinary field that explores how artificial intelligence can enhance the ways humans interact with computers and digital systems. This includes designing user interfaces, developing intelligent agents, and creating systems that can understand and respond to human behavior in natural and intuitive ways. The goal is to make technology more accessible, efficient, and responsive by integrating AI into the user experience. Professionals in this field often work on voice assistants, adaptive interfaces, and personalized user experiences.

What are some common challenges faced by AI human computer interaction professionals when integrating AI systems into user-facing products?

AI Human-Computer Interaction (HCI) professionals often encounter challenges such as ensuring that AI-driven interfaces are intuitive and transparent for users, addressing potential biases in AI responses, and managing users’ trust in automated systems. Balancing technical accuracy with user experience is crucial, as overly complex AI features can overwhelm users while oversimplification may limit functionality. Collaboration with designers, engineers, and user researchers is key to iteratively refining AI interfaces based on user feedback and behavior.

Senior UX/UI Designer
Department: Digital Marketing
Direct Supervisor: VP, Ecommerce & Digital Product
Status: Full-time
Summary:
The Senior UX/UI Designer will play a critical role in shaping best-in-class fan and customer experiences across our digital platforms, which include websites and native apps for the Miami Dolphins, Formula 1 Crypto.com Miami Grand Prix, and the Miami Open. The Senior UX/UI Designer will lead efforts to optimize design for ticket sales, engagement, and overall user satisfaction, ensuring our platforms reflect the premium experience our brands represent.
Location:
  • This is a full-time position based on site at Hard Rock Stadium in Miami Gardens, FL.

Responsibilities:
  • Design & Development:
    • Create wireframes, low-fidelity, and high-fidelity mockups in Figma to conceptualize and prototype innovative digital experiences.
    • Design and enhance web pages, landing pages, and app interfaces to improve purchase flows and fan engagement.
    • Build and maintain templates for consistent design across platforms.
    • Ensure all designs comply with accessibility standards and maintain visual consistency.
  • Research & Innovation:
    • Conduct user research, usability testing, and data analysis to inform design decisions that enhance conversion rates and engagement.
    • Leverage analytics, A/B testing, and heatmaps to continuously improve performance and conversion.
    • Stay ahead of industry trends and leverage emerging tools and technologies to innovate fan-centric experiences.
    • Develop solutions to complex user experience challenges, aligned with the goals of multiple business units.
  • Collaboration & Leadership:
    • Partner with cross-functional teams, including the Brand, Sales, IT, and Compliance teams, to deliver seamless digital experiences.
    • Collaborate with the content team to set the digital strategy for multiple lines of business across Web and App.
    • Set design direction and contribute to the digital product roadmap by collaborating on feature enhancements and system integrations.
    • Lead design brainstorming sessions and provide constructive feedback to internal and external teams.
  • Documentation & Systems:
    • Develop and maintain design systems and best practices to ensure scalability and consistency.
    • Document design processes and collaborate closely with developers for a smooth handoff.
    • Optimize information architecture to create intuitive navigation and content structures.

Qualifications:
  • A bachelor's degree in Design, Human-Computer Interaction, or a related field.
  • 5+ years of experience in UX/UI design, preferably in sports, entertainment, or eCommerce industries.
  • Proficiency in design tools such as Figma, Adobe Creative Suite including Photoshop and Illustrator. Experience with After Effects is a plus.
  • Experience designing for ticketing platforms or eCommerce workflows is a plus.
  • Solid understanding of the UX design process, usability principles, responsive design, and WCAG accessibility standards.
  • Strong communication and leadership skills, with the ability to manage multiple projects and stakeholders.
  • Familiarity with analytics tools like Google Analytics or Hotjar to measure the impact of design improvements.
  • Basic knowledge of HTML/CSS and an understanding of front-end development workflows.
  • Experience with Agile methodologies and project management tools like Wrike or Jira
